Can someone please mention the difference between Recruitment and Staffing, since both these words are used interchangeably but there is a meaning for each of them, as per my thinking.

Recruitment - Hiring Talent for the organisation , although once a subset of staffing , now seen more as a seperate entity.
Staffing - Broader scope , includes forecasting of manpower , strategising , manpower planning etc and host of other activities.

Recruitment includes sourcing and selecting...it means hiring people to fill any vacant position in the company. Staffing is managing your existing manpower; reallocating and relocating your people as per the need of the company, assignment and project. Regards Kash |

Recruitment means hiring candidates for the present and(or) future vacancies in your organization. Recruitment may be done from various sources via advertisements, job portals, consultants, employee references etc.
Staffing means fitting the right candidte at the right job. It includes matching of skills and knowledge of the employees with the requirements of the job, i.e. Job specification and Job description. Staffing is next step after recruitment and selection and may be on the basis of performance in various tests, interview etc.
